- Points/Goals/Runs: This one's pretty simple, guys. It’s the most basic signal in any sport. How many points are scored, goals are made, or runs are accumulated? That's what determines the winner, right? It's the simplest way to measure success in the game. It’s the bottom line.
- Assists: In team sports, assists show how players work together. A pass that leads to a score is an assist, showcasing teamwork. It's about recognizing the collaborative nature of the game, and the ability of players to set up their teammates.
- Rebounds: This one is super important in basketball. Rebounds tell us who's getting control of the ball after a missed shot. Offensive rebounds give teams extra chances to score, while defensive rebounds prevent the other team from scoring. They reflect a player's effort and positioning.
- Batting Average: (For baseball) This is the percentage of times a batter gets a hit. It is the core metric to evaluate a batter’s success. It's a key indicator of a player's ability to get on base.
- ERA (Earned Run Average): (For baseball) ERA is the average number of earned runs a pitcher allows per nine innings. It's a simple way to evaluate a pitcher's effectiveness. This gives you a clear picture of a pitcher's effectiveness.
- Player Efficiency Rating (PER): This is a popular basketball metric that combines many stats into one number to evaluate a player's overall performance. It takes into account things like points, rebounds, assists, steals, and blocks. It provides a single number that summarizes a player's statistical output. This metric is a solid way to measure a player's all-around effectiveness.
- Expected Goals (xG): Common in soccer, xG calculates the probability of a shot resulting in a goal based on factors like the shot's location, angle, and type of assist. It's used to evaluate the quality of chances created and the finishing ability of players. It helps to give context to goal-scoring.
- WAR (Wins Above Replacement): This is a baseball stat that estimates how many more wins a player contributes to their team compared to a replacement-level player. It's a comprehensive metric that provides an estimate of a player's overall value. WAR helps measure a player's total contribution to the team.
- Completion Percentage: In football, this shows the percentage of passes a quarterback completes. It indicates the quarterback's accuracy and ability to move the ball. Completion percentage is a simple way to measure a quarterback's efficiency.
- On-Base Percentage (OBP): (For baseball) This measures how often a batter reaches base, whether by hit, walk, or hit by pitch. It is another important metric for evaluating a batter’s performance, showing their ability to get on base. This gives you a complete picture of a player’s ability to reach base.
